查看: 1557|回复: 1

[评测分享] 【米尔-NXP iMX9系列开发板试用评测】1 快速安装SDK

[复制链接]
  • TA的每日心情
    开心
    8 小时前
  • 签到天数: 313 天

    连续签到: 3 天

    [LV.8]以坛为家I

    发表于 2024-6-16 23:44:53 | 显示全部楼层 |阅读模式
    分享到:
    本帖最后由 eefocus_3914144 于 2024-6-17 07:38 编辑

    米尔提供的光盘镜像中包含编译好的 SDK 包,位于:03-Tools/Toolchains/,SDK 文件功能描述如下:
    微信截图_20240616233604.png
    安装步骤:
    1、将sdk上传到Linux的目录下。
    微信截图_20240616233807.png
    2、修改运行权限
    1. myir@ubuntu:~/lmx9xS chmod TS-1mX-XWaVan0-armv8a-myd-lmx9x-to0lchain-6.1-mickledore.sh
    复制代码
    3、执行
    1. ./fsl-imx-xwayland-glibc-x86_64-myir-image-full-armv8a-myd-lmx9x-toolchain-6.1-mickledore.sh
    复制代码
    然后输入目录:/home/myir/lmx9x/
    微信截图_20240616234139.png
    在对话框选择Y
    需要一些时间,我第一次时显示错误。
    期间两次出现错误:
    1. .tar:.:cannot change mode to rwxr-xr-x: 0peration not permitted中tar:Exiting with failure status due toDreVioUs errOrSmyir@ubuntu:~/lmx9xS
    复制代码
    经查,是权限的问题,所以我先对lmx9x行进文件夹下的重写:sudo chmod -R 777 /lmx9x
    同时使用sudo ./来运行安装。最后成功完成:
    微信截图_20240617001845.png

    初始化环境变量:
    1. source /home/myir/lmx9x/environment-setup-armv8a-poky-linux
    复制代码
    使用$CC -V可以看到运行成功:
    微信截图_20240617002056.png
    到此,SDK成功的安装。【测试】
    在文件夹下,添加一个helloworld.c,并输入如下内容:
    1. #include <stdio.h>

    2. int main(int argc, char *argv[])
    3. {
    4.     printf("hello world\r\n");
    5.     printf("Hello MYIR LMx9x\r\n");
    6.     return 0;
    7. }
    复制代码
    执行编译,并把他上传给开发板:
    微信截图_20240617070943.png
    使用ssh登录上开发板,并执行,效果如下:
    微信截图_20240617071040.png
    【总结】
    一定要注意权限的问题,要给予该文件夹的读写权限。

    回复

    使用道具 举报

    您需要登录后才可以回帖 注册/登录

    本版积分规则

    关闭

    站长推荐上一条 /4 下一条

    手机版|小黑屋|与非网

    GMT+8, 2024-12-4 16:50 , Processed in 0.123405 second(s), 18 queries , MemCache On.

    ICP经营许可证 苏B2-20140176  苏ICP备14012660号-2   苏州灵动帧格网络科技有限公司 版权所有.

    苏公网安备 32059002001037号

    Powered by Discuz! X3.4

    Copyright © 2001-2024, Tencent Cloud.